Leveraging Diabetes Care Research to Drive Impact
Jon Easter is a Professor of the Practice and Vice Chair, Practice Advancement at the UNC Eshelman School of Pharmacy. Easter directs the U.S. Healthcare and Managed Care courses in the Pharm.D. curriculum and has led several pharmacy practice transformation evaluations. He is the Associate Faculty Director at the UNC Center for the Business of Health (CBOH) that creates partnerships between business and pharmacy. Previously, Jon spent 19 years at GlaxoSmithKline (GSK), where he worked in health policy, focusing on quality and medication management. Jon has a B.S. in Pharmacy from the University of Georgia and is a registered pharmacist.
Jasmine Perry, PharmD, CPHQ, is a Senior Clinical Pharmacist at Blue Cross and Blue Shield of North Carolina. In her role, she uses her passion for improving health outcomes of underserved populations by utilizing data driven insights to develop clinical solutions to improve quality of care. Jasmine’s passion for serving underserved populations has been highlighted through national organizational leadership, research experience, and clinical practice.
